The Dark Tower Series: A Fantasy Epic

The Dark Tower series is often hailed as Stephen King’s magnum opus, and for good reason. This epic fantasy saga spans eight books and follows the journey of Roland Deschain, the last gunslinger, as he quests to reach the enigmatic Dark Tower. The series seamlessly combines elements of fantasy, science fiction, western, and horror, creating a rich and immersive world.

In The Dark Tower series, Stephen King weaves together various threads from his other novels, connecting his vast literary universe. The series is filled with memorable characters, intricate plotlines, and thought-provoking themes. It delves into concepts of destiny, loss, redemption, and the eternal battle between good and evil. With its sprawling scope and imaginative world-building, The Dark Tower series will captivate fans of fantasy looking for a unique and engrossing read.

The Gunslinger: The Start of an Epic Journey

The Gunslinger is the first book in The Dark Tower series and serves as an excellent entry point for fans of fantasy. In this novel, readers are introduced to Roland Deschain, the enigmatic gunslinger, and the stark landscape of Mid-World. Roland’s pursuit of the Man in Black, a mysterious figure who holds the key to the Dark Tower, sets the stage for the epic journey that unfolds throughout the series.

The Gunslinger blends elements of western and fantasy, creating a unique atmosphere that sets it apart from traditional fantasy novels. Stephen King’s vivid prose brings the world to life, immersing readers in a world where magic and technology coexist. The book introduces readers to the vast mythology of The Dark Tower series, leaving them eager to explore the mysteries that lie ahead.

The Stand: A Post-Apocalyptic Fantasy

While The Stand is primarily classified as a post-apocalyptic novel, it also contains elements of fantasy. The story follows a group of survivors in a world devastated by a deadly pandemic known as Captain Trips. As they navigate the ruins of society, supernatural forces come into play, pitting the forces of good against the personification of evil.

With its sprawling cast of characters and epic battle between good and evil, The Stand offers a compelling blend of fantasy and horror. Stephen King’s masterful storytelling keeps readers on the edge of their seats as they witness the struggle for survival in a world teetering on the brink of destruction. The Stand is a must-read for fans of fantasy who appreciate a dark and atmospheric tale.

The Battle of Good vs. Evil: A Gripping Narrative

The Stand presents readers with a gripping narrative that explores the timeless theme of good versus evil. As the survivors gather in two opposing factions, led by the saintly Mother Abagail and the malevolent Randall Flagg, tension and suspense build to a crescendo. The supernatural elements in the story add an extra layer of intrigue, making The Stand a captivating read for fans of both fantasy and horror.

Other Stephen King Books with Fantasy Elements

While The Dark Tower series and The Stand are notable examples of Stephen King’s foray into fantasy, there are other books in his vast bibliography that contain elements of the genre. Books like Insomnia, The Talisman (co-written with Peter Straub), and Hearts in Atlantis all incorporate fantastical elements into their narratives.

Insomnia follows an elderly man named Ralph Roberts who gains the ability to see auras and enters a battle between supernatural forces. The Talisman tells the story of a young boy named Jack Sawyer who embarks on a quest through parallel universes to save his mother’s life. Hearts in Atlantis explores themes of psychic abilities and alternate realities.

These books offer a taste of Stephen King’s unique blend of fantasy and horror, providing fans with intriguing and imaginative stories that defy genre conventions. 3. Are there any other Stephen King books that incorporate fantasy elements?

While Stephen King is best known for his horror novels, he has also written several books that incorporate fantasy elements. One notable example is “The Stand,” a post-apocalyptic novel that features a conflict between good and evil forces. The book includes supernatural elements and explores themes of destiny and fate.

Another book that blends fantasy with horror is “Insomnia.” This novel follows the story of Ralph Roberts, who begins experiencing strange occurrences after developing insomnia. As the story unfolds, Ralph discovers a hidden world of good and evil beings, including a mystical crimson king. “Insomnia” is an intriguing blend of fantasy and horror that will appeal to fans of both genres.

4. Can you recommend a Stephen King book that combines fantasy and horror?

If you’re a fan of both fantasy and horror, I would recommend reading “The Talisman.” Co-written by Stephen King and Peter Straub, this novel follows the journey of a young boy named Jack Sawyer who travels through parallel worlds in search of a powerful talisman that can save his dying mother.

“The Talisman” combines elements of fantasy, horror, and adventure, creating a gripping and atmospheric tale. The book explores themes of good versus evil, fate, and the power of imagination. With its richly imagined worlds and memorable characters, “The Talisman” is a fantastic choice for fans of both genres.

5. Are there any Stephen King books that have a more traditional fantasy setting?

If you’re looking for a Stephen King book with a more traditional fantasy setting, “Eyes of the Dragon” is a great choice. This standalone novel takes place in the fictional realm of Delain and follows the story of two brothers, Peter and Thomas, who become entangled in a web of magic and political intrigue.

“Eyes of the Dragon” has all the elements of a classic fantasy tale, including dragons, wizards, and a quest for power. It showcases Stephen King’s versatility as a writer and proves that he can excel in various genres. If you’re craving a fantasy adventure with a King twist, “Eyes of the Dragon” is the perfect pick.
